Oliver Cromwell's republican Commonwealth emerged in the mid-17th century following the English Civil War, which led to the execution of King Charles I in 1649. Cromwell, a key military leader for the Parliamentarians, sought to establish a government based on Puritan values and to reduce the influence of monarchy and traditional aristocracy. His rule extended to Scotland and Ireland, where he aimed to enforce Protestantism and suppress royalist sentiments, often through military force. The Commonwealth ultimately sought to create a more equitable society, but Cromwell's authoritarian approach led to mixed responses and resistance in the regions he governed.

What is Cromwell famous for?

The most famous Cromwell is Oliver Cromwell. He is famous for being responsible for the overthrow of the British monarchy and for turning England into a republican commonwealth. According to the philosopher David Hume Cromwell was a dictator, but according to many others he was a hero of liberty.

What was melted down by Oliver cromwell?

Oliver Cromwell melted down most of the Crown Jewels of his time after the establishment of the Commonwealth in 1649.

Was Oliver Cromwell was a leader of the Puritans during the Commonwealth period?

Yes, Oliver Cromwell was a prominent leader of the Puritans during the Commonwealth period in England. He played a key role in the English Civil War, leading the Parliamentarian forces against the Royalists. After the execution of King Charles I in 1649, Cromwell became the Lord Protector of the Commonwealth, governing England from 1653 until his death in 1658. His leadership was characterized by a strong Puritan moral code and a focus on establishing a republican form of government.
